About The Common Room

Sun-lit specialty cafe and brunch spot in Jomtien. Suits long-stay travellers after well-made coffee and avocado toast.

What to expect

Typical wait of 5-10 minutes for hand-prepared drinks during peak times
Air-conditioned indoor seating with some outdoor or terrace seats depending on the day
More serious approach to coffee than chain-store cafes with brewing equipment on display
Espresso drinks usually 70-110 baht and filter coffees 80-130 baht which is mid-market for Pattaya

Does the cafe accept card or only cash?

Most independent cafes in Thailand accept cash and Thai QR PromptPay. Foreign credit cards are sometimes accepted but not guaranteed. Carrying 200-500 baht in cash is the safest approach.
